webmaster@9.net.ar

+549 3541 626 009

Arch Linux: La Distribución «Hazlo Tú Mismo» de Linux

Si el mundo Linux fuera un automóvil, Arch Linux sería un kit de carrocería y motor de alto rendimiento, donde tú eres el ingeniero que decide cada componente, en lugar de un coche ya ensamblado.

Filosofía Central: El Principio KISS

Arch sigue el principio KISS (Keep It Simple, Stupid), donde «simple» no significa «fácil», sino «libre de complicaciones innecesarias». No viene con aplicaciones preinstaladas que no hayas elegido tú. Comienzas desde una base mínima y construyes justo lo que necesitas.

Características que lo Definen

  1. Rodillo Continuo (Rolling Release):
    • No tiene versiones (como Ubuntu 22.04 o 24.04). Instalas una vez y recibes actualizaciones constantes de todos los paquetes hasta la última versión estable disponible.
    • Ventaja: Siempre tienes el software más nuevo, sin necesidad de reinstalar cada cierto tiempo.
    • Desventaja: Requiere mantenimiento activo por parte del usuario.
  2. Arch User Repository (AUR):
    • Su superpoder. Es un repositorio gigante mantenido por la comunidad donde los usuarios comparten scripts para instalar cualquier software imaginable que no esté en los repositorios oficiales.
    • Casi cualquier programa para Linux puede instalarse desde AUR con una sola línea de comandos.
  3. Pacman y ABS:
    • Pacman es su gestor de paquetes: rápido, potente y con comandos sencillos (pacman -S para instalar, pacman -Syu para actualizar todo el sistema).
    • ABS (Arch Build System) te permite compilar paquetes desde el código fuente, dándote aún más control.
  4. La Wiki de Arch: La Biblia.
    • Considerada la mejor documentación en el mundo Linux, incluso por usuarios de otras distribuciones. Es exhaustiva, precisa y actualizada constantemente. Es el recurso esencial para resolver cualquier problema.

¿Para Quién es Arch Linux?

¿Para Quién NO es Arch Linux?

Derivados Populares (Si el Arch «puro» asusta)

Arch Linux no es una distro, es una filosofía. Es la elección de quien quiere soberanía total sobre su sistema operativo. No te regala un camino pavimentado, sino las mejores herramientas y el mapa (la Wiki) para construir tu propio camino.

Es desafiante, gratificante y, una vez que lo dominas, te hace ver cualquier otro sistema operativo con otros ojos. ¿Estás listo para el reto?

La Instalación de Arch Linux – Una Guía del Guerrero

 Instalar Arch Linux: No Solo Sigue Pasos, Entiende lo que Estás Construyendo

Descubre por qué el proceso de instalación manual es la mejor maestría que puedes tener sobre tu sistema operativo.

(Introducción: El Mito y la Realidad)
La instalación de Arch Linux tiene fama de ser difícil, para hackers, y llena de comandos de terminal. La realidad es que es metódica, lógica y profundamente educativa. No uses un instalador gráfico que oculta los detalles; aquí tú eres el instalador. Al final, no solo tendrás un sistema funcionando, sino que sabrás exactamente cómo y por qué funciona.

Advertencia justa: Necesitarás tiempo (unas 2-3 horas la primera vez), una conexión a Internet por cable o Wi-Fi configurable desde la terminal, y tu mejor aliado: La Guía de Instalación de la Wiki de Arch. Esta será tu biblia. Este artículo es un mapa contextual, pero la Wiki es el territorio.


INSTALAR ARCHLINUX

Fase 0: Preparación – La Mentalidad Correcta

  1. Descarga la ISO oficial desde archlinux.org.
  2. Graba la imagen a un USB booteable con dd, Rufus (en modo DD) o Etcher.
  3. Asegura tu conexión a Internet (Ethernet es plug-and-play. Para Wi-Fi, usa iwctl).
  4. Ajusta el reloj: timedatectl set-ntp true
  5. Mentalízate: No estás «instalando un SO». Estás ensamblando las piezas fundamentales de un sistema desde cero.

Fase 1: Particionado – Tu Disco, Tus Reglas

Aquí defines la estructura de tu casa. Usa fdisk o cfdisk (más amigable) sobre tu disco (ej. /dev/sda o /dev/nvme0n1).

Esquema Mínimo Recomendado:

Ejemplo de comandos clave:

bash

# Formatear particiones
mkfs.ext4 /dev/sda1  # Para /
mkfs.ext4 /dev/sda2  # Para /home
mkfs.fat -F32 /dev/sda3  # Para /boot

# Montarlas
mount /dev/sda1 /mnt
mkdir /mnt/{home,boot}
mount /dev/sda2 /mnt/home
mount /dev/sda3 /mnt/boot

Fase 2: Instalación del Sistema Base – Los Cimientos

Este es el comando mágico que baja los paquetes esenciales desde los servidores de Arch (¡asegúrate de tener internet!).

bash

pacstrap /mnt base linux linux-firmware base-devel nano

Fase 3: Configuración del Sistema – Darle Identidad

  1. Generar el FSTAB (la tabla de particiones): genfstab -U /mnt >> /mnt/etc/fstab. Revisa este archivo, es crítico.
  2. Cambiar al entorno chroot (entrar en tu nuevo sistema): arch-chroot /mnt.
  3. Configurar lo básico:
    • Zona horaria: ln -sf /usr/share/zoneinfo/Europe/Madrid /etc/localtime (ajusta).
    • Reloj hardware: hwclock --systohc
    • Localización: Edita /etc/locale.gen, descomenta es_ES.UTF-8 UTF-8 (o la tuya), luego ejecuta locale-gen.
    • Nombre del equipo: echo "mi-pc" > /etc/hostname
    • Hosts file: Añade tu nombre de equipo a /etc/hosts.
    • Contraseña de root: ¡Ejecuta passwd y no la olvides!

Fase 4: Bootloader – El Encargado de Arrancar

El sistema está, pero necesita algo que lo inicie. GRUB es el más común:

bash

pacman -S grub efibootmgr  # Para sistemas UEFI (la mayoría moderna)
grub-install --target=x86_64-efi --efi-directory=/boot
grub-mkconfig -o /boot/grub/grub.cfg

(Para BIOS, el proceso es ligeramente distinto; consulta la Wiki).

Fase 5: Usuario y Entorno de Escritorio – Hacerlo Habitable

  1. Crear tu usuario (IMPORTANTE): No trabajes como root.bashuseradd -m -G wheel -s /bin/bash tu_usuario passwd tu_usuario
  2. Darle poderes de sudo: Edita /etc/sudoers con visudo y descomenta la línea %wheel ALL=(ALL) ALL.
  3. Instalar un entorno de escritorio (esto ya es personal):
    • GNOME: pacman -S gnome gnome-extra
    • KDE Plasma: pacman -S plasma-meta plasma-wayland-session
    • XFCE (ligero): pacman -S xfce4 xfce4-goodies
  4. Instalar un gestor de pantalla (para el login gráfico):
    • Para GNOME/KDE: pacman -S gdm o pacman -S sddm
    • Inicialo: systemctl enable gdm

Fase 6: El Gran Salto – Primer Arranque

  1. Sal del chroot: exit
  2. Desmonta: umount -R /mnt
  3. Reinicia: reboot
  4. Retira el USB. Si todo salió bien, verás tu gestor de pantalla o una terminal de login. ¡Felicidades! Has nacido de nuevo en el mundo Linux.

Reflexión Final

Instalar Arch no es un trámite, es un curso intensivo práctico. Aprendes sobre:

Este conocimiento es transferible. Te hará un mejor usuario de cualquier distribución, y un solucionador de problemas sin miedo.

¿Vale la pena el esfuerzo? Absolutamente. Cada vez que enciendas tu Arch, sabrás que es 100% tuyo. No hay bloat, no hay decisiones arbitrarias. Solo el software que tú elegiste, en el orden que tú dictaste.

¿Listo para el desafío? La comunidad y la legendaria Wiki te esperan. ¡Adelante!